The double drum magnetic separator is a cornerstone of industrial material processing, designed for the rigorous separation of ferrous contaminants from bulk dry or semi-dry materials. This heavy-duty unit features two parallel magnetic drums operating in sequence, creating a powerful two-stage purification process. Engineered for durability, it delivers consistent, high-strength magnetic fields across both drum surfaces to ensure maximum recovery of even fine iron particles. Its construction prioritizes resilience against abrasion and wear, making it a dependable solution for continuous operation in harsh environments where equipment failure is not an option. The design simplifies maintenance, offering easy access to critical components to minimize downtime and sustain high throughput.
This separator is vital across numerous heavy industries. In mining and mineral processing, it is essential for upgrading iron ore and protecting crushers from tramp metal. Recycling facilities rely on it to recover valuable ferrous metals from complex waste streams, turning scrap into revenue. The food, pharmaceutical, and chemical industries use it as a critical safety measure to ensure product purity and protect consumers. Foundries and metalworks employ it to clean raw materials, while aggregate and glass producers use it to remove contaminants that could compromise the quality and integrity of their final products, safeguarding both machinery and brand reputation.
